About Anon

Anon is building the identity layer for the automated internet. Our developer toolkit enables AI agents to securely integrate with any service or application on behalf of users, powering the next generation of AI applications. Since launching in 2023, we've scaled to thousands of active developers and 50+ customers, including many leading AI agent companies, reaching tens of thousands of end-users. We've raised over $13M from top investors including Union Square Ventures and Abstract Ventures to pursue our vision of a world where billions of AI agents are authenticated and managed via Anon. www.anon.com/careers . About the Role

As a Senior Backend Engineer at Anon, you'll architect and scale our enterprise data migration platform that enables companies to seamlessly transfer customer data between systems. You'll build robust infrastructure for secure authentication, automated data extraction, and intelligent transformation workflows, creating reliable solutions that work across platforms with or without APIs. This role requires deep technical expertise as you design the systems powering frictionless enterprise migrations and customer onboarding.
